    • High season: April to August. Best time for festivals and events. High season in Prague generally means April to June (plus the Christmas and New Year holidays), but visitor numbers still swell in July and August when the temperatures are at their warmest.
    • Shoulder season: September and October. Best time to visit Prague. September and October are the best months to visit Prague — but pack a light trench jacket and small umbrella in preparation for the odd rain shower.
    • Low season: November to March. Best time for budget travelers. Aside from Christmas and New Year, when Prague has one last blow-out and accommodation usually fills up again, hotel rates can drop by 30% or 40% during low season.
    • January. Days are short – the sun sets around 4.30pm in mid-January – but post–New Year accommodation prices are the cheapest you’ll find, ideal for that romantic getaway in a cozy hotel with an open fireplace.

  4. Apr 26, 2021 · In general, the climate is continental, with short, fairly hot summers and chilly winters. Spring can be the best time to visit, as the days tend to warm quickly, with consistently pleasant, mild weather for most of May. This is also the blossom season, when the fruit trees that line so many Czech roads are in full flower.
